Output 0f29148e731090f8303b02fd9f32802ebbb93726eb4b239a8eea870f64fcfa88:2

value
24838592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 589dc7677c4a42eb328f4c86de78a25014d31cba OP_EQUAL
address
39maQ6Z8sB3Z2wxDxdr4PDehPteRWSmgay
transaction
0f29148e731090f8303b02fd9f32802ebbb93726eb4b239a8eea870f64fcfa88
spent
true